The legality of online gambling in different countries

by newsbitbox.com

The legality of online gambling varies from country to country, with some nations embracing the industry while others strictly prohibit it. In recent years, online gambling has become increasingly popular, with a wide range of games available to players at the click of a button. One popular game that is often played online is Bingo, which has attracted a large following of players from around the world.

In many countries, online gambling is regulated by the government, with strict laws in place to protect consumers and prevent fraud. In these countries, online casinos and gambling sites must obtain a license in order to operate legally. Players are required to verify their age and identity before they can start playing, and there are often limits on the amount of money that can be wagered.

Despite these regulations, there are still some countries where online gambling remains illegal. In these nations, players can face fines or even imprisonment for participating in online gambling activities. While some countries have strict laws against online gambling, others have taken a more relaxed approach.

One country that has embraced online gambling is the United Kingdom, where online casinos and betting sites are regulated by the UK Gambling Commission. Players in the UK can legally play online Bingo and other casino games as long as they are over the age of 18. The government also imposes strict regulations on operators to ensure that games are fair and that players are protected.

In the United States, online gambling is a more complex issue. While some states have legalized online gambling, others have strict laws against it. Currently, only a few states, such as Nevada, New Jersey, and Delaware, have legalized online gambling. In these states, players can legally play Bingo and other casino games online.

In many European countries, online gambling is also legal. Countries such as Sweden, Denmark, and Belgium have established regulatory frameworks to oversee the industry and ensure that players are protected. In these countries, online casinos must obtain a license in order to operate legally, and players are required to verify their age and identity before they can play.

Overall, the legality of online gambling varies from country to country. While some nations have strict laws against online gambling, others have embraced the industry and regulate it to protect players. Players should always check the laws in their country before participating in online gambling activities to ensure they are complying with the regulations.
